Output d45df123a0caa47f3380d06001388060686420d1e650e91f8a07ca226a86efae:3

value
58966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fae254670d783695b8179ad03ed01f92ef6ec4d OP_EQUAL
address
34aXVLdmXSFapR1PAE7uj3yMpjM3EUEiLo
transaction
d45df123a0caa47f3380d06001388060686420d1e650e91f8a07ca226a86efae
confirmations
388293
spent
true